If you set it, it will override whatever commit message it would
otherwise use (i.e. the last commit message for the trunk).
This effectively allows you to write release notes as commit messages,
and then retrieve them on the other side via the
"%dashy.commithistory%" variable
(http://www.mirios.com.au/dashy/special/variables.aspx#content).
